Novel case of percutaneous access of afferent limb of Roux-en-Y hepaticojejunostomy for biliary decompression and jejunoplasty in a patient with primary sclerosing cholangitis
Primary sclerosing cholangitis is a rare condition characterized by multifocal fibrotic bile duct strictures and progressive liver disease. Due to its recurrence even after liver transplantation, an alternative surgical procedure, the Roux-en-Y hepaticojejunostomy, is practiced with positive outcome...
